multistage centrifugal pumpThe shaft is a key component of the pump, which carries the rotary motion of the pump and transmits energy. It plays an important role in connecting the motor and impeller of the pump. The shaft of the pump is usually made of high-strength materials, such as stainless steel, to provide sufficient Rigidity and corrosion resistance.
Definition of 1. axis
The shaft of multi-stage centrifugal pump is an important component connecting the internal rotating parts of the pump. It is usually made of high-strength steel with good rigidity and fatigue resistance. It is a finely manufactured rotating body, which mainly carries the kinetic energy transmission of the liquid in the pump and the support of the rotating parts.
The role of the 2. axis
1. Kinetic energy transmission: The main function of the shaft is to transmit the power of the motor to the rotating parts such as the impeller inside the pump. Driven by the motor, the shaft produces a rotating motion, which in turn drives the impeller to rotate, generating centrifugal force and realizing liquid transportation.
2. Supporting rotating parts: The shaft also supports rotating parts such as impellers and bearings. These components rotate stably on the shaft to ensure the normal operation of the pump.
3. Adjustment performance: In some multi-stage centrifugal pumps, the design of the shaft can also realize the performance adjustment of the pump. For example, by changing the number of impellers on the shaft, blade angle and other parameters, you can adjust the pump flow, head and other performance.
Material and Manufacturing Process of 3. Shaft
The shaft of multistage centrifugal pump is usually made of high strength steel, such as alloy steel, stainless steel and so on. These materials have good wear resistance, corrosion resistance and fatigue resistance, ensuring the long life and reliability of the shaft. In the manufacturing process, precision casting, machining and heat treatment processes are required to ensure the accuracy and performance of the shaft.
Maintenance of 4. shaft
In order to ensure the normal operation and prolong the service life of the multistage centrifugal pump, it is necessary to carry out regular maintenance and maintenance of the shaft. This includes checking the shaft for wear, lubricating bearings, keeping the shaft clean, etc. Once the shaft is found to be worn or damaged, it should be repaired or replaced in time to avoid affecting the performance and safety of the pump.
